directions

  • In a large mixing bowl, cream sugar, shortening and eggs.
  • Add 1 cup flour, soda, salt, and baking powder.
  • Combine milk and vanilla.
  • Add to creamed mixture alternately with remaining 4 cups flour.
  • Cover and chill at least 1 hour.
  • Roll onto lightly floured surface 1/4 inch thick.
  • Cut with desired shapes.
  • Bake on ungreased cookies sheets at 400°F for 8-10 minutes or until edges just begin to turn light golden brown.
  • Cool and frost with favorite frosting.

  1. These cookies are so good! They're nice and soft with a not too sweet taste. I just cut them in rounds and after baking, I sprinkled them with powdered sugar. Very easy recipe! I will make these again. Thanks Laura!
     
  2. These are very good cookies for cutouts as they don't rise to much. Also I only used 1/2 cup milk. One batch I used Sunny Delight instead of milk, everybody loved them.
     
  3. These were very soft cookies. My kids ate them even without the frosting! They stored well but didn't last long in our house. Thanks for posting.
     
  4. This was very bland and not sweet at all. It was difficult to make because of the alternation of the wet and dry ingredients which were very difficult to mix. Also, the dough becomes unmanageable very quickly when taken out of the fridge.
     
  5. These are the best cookies,ever. They were such a hit at home and at my daughters school. I have found a new sugar cookie recipe. I don't much care for the hard ones and these stayed soft. I used a smooth icing for the tops, but they were fine without it.
